Как работает кэширование данных
Кэширование сведений представляет собой технологию хранения дубликатов сведений в быстром хранилище. Система создает дубликаты нередко запрашиваемых файлов и размещает их ближе к юзеру. Процесс начинается с первичного обращения к ресурсу, когда сведения скачиваются из основного источника и параллельно записываются в выделенном буфере.
При очередном обращении система анализирует присутствие требуемой сведений в кэше. Если копия найдена и свежа, загрузка осуществляется из промежуточного хранилища. Такой метод уменьшает время отклика, поскольку информация считываются из памяти устройства драгон мани вместо отдаленного хранилища.
Принцип работы построен на концепции близости. Система изучает модели запросов и выявляет наиболее популярные элементы. Изображения, скрипты, таблицы стилей попадают в кэш самостоятельно после первого открытия страницы.
Технология использует разнообразные уровни сохранения. Процессор задействует интегрированную память для команд. Операционная система применяет оперативную память для программных данных. Веб-приложения записывают данные на диске клиента через драгон мани официальный сайт инструменты браузера, обеспечивая быстрый доступ к источникам.
Что такое кэш простыми словами
Кэш представляет собой переходное хранилище для временных дубликатов информации. Технология позволяет системе запоминать информацию, которая может пригодиться снова. Вместо очередной скачивания файлов устройство применяет записанные версии из локального хранилища.
Механизм функционирования похож блокнот с записями. Человек фиксирует значимые информацию, чтобы не искать их вновь в руководстве. Компьютер работает подобно, сохраняя части веб-страниц, изображения, видеофайлы в выделенной области памяти. При последующем запросе система использует эти заготовки вместо исходного источника.
Промежуточное хранилище находится на разнообразных уровнях структуры. Процессор включает индивидуальный кэш для ускорения вычислений. Жесткий диск хранит сведения браузера и программ. Оперативная память содержит активные процессы для моментального доступа.
Объем кэша ограничен техническими ресурсами устройства. Система автоматически контролирует содержанием, удаляя устаревшие записи и освобождая пространство для актуальных. Пользователь может влиять на drgn настройки хранилища, изменяя опции браузера или удаляя собранные файлы самостоятельно.
Зачем системам сохранять временные копии информации
Ключевая цель хранения временных копий состоит в сокращении времени доступа к информации. Системы исключают очередных обращений к дистанционным хранилищам, применяя локальные дубликаты файлов. Темп извлечения данных из памяти устройства превышает скорость скачивания через интернет в десятки раз.
Сокращение сетевого трафика является существенным преимуществом методики. Клиенты с лимитированным интернет-пакетом расходуют меньше мегабайт при посещении привычных сайтов. Браузер загружает только измененные элементы страницы, а прочий материал извлекает из драгон мани местного хранилища.
Снижение нагрузки на хранилища позволяет выполнять больше обращений синхронно. Сайты отдают неизменные файлы реже, концентрируясь на изменяемом контенте. Разделение функций между пользовательским кэшем и серверной архитектурой улучшает итоговую эффективность.
Офлайновая функционирование приложений гарантируется благодаря сохраненным дубликатам. Клиент может просматривать предварительно скачанные страницы без соединения к интернету. Мобильные программы используют сохраненные информацию при нестабильном подключении, предоставляя доступ к функциям даже в условиях слабой коннекта.
Как кэш ускоряет скачивание страниц и программ
Ускорение загрузки достигается за счет исключения лагов сетевого соединения. Браузер получает записанные файлы из локальной памяти за миллисекунды, тогда как обращение к хранилищу занимает сотни миллисекунд. Контраст оказывается особенно очевидной при медленном интернете или дистанционном местоположении сервера.
Постоянные компоненты веб-страниц скачиваются мгновенно благодаря кешированию. Логотипы, гарнитуры, таблицы стилей, скрипты записываются после первичного визита. При очередном запуске сайта система применяет подготовленные компоненты из казино онлайн буферного хранилища, направляя запросы лишь для свежего материала.
Приложения применяют многослойное кэширование для оптимизации производительности. Операционная система сохраняет библиотеки в оперативной памяти. Приложения сохраняют клиентские параметры на накопителе. Такая организация обеспечивает стартовать программы скорее и перемещаться между процессами без лагов.
Заблаговременная подгрузка ресурсов повышает темп перемещения. Браузер анализирует организацию сайта и предварительно сохраняет компоненты смежных страниц. Клиент кликает по гиперссылкам фактически мгновенно, поскольку требуемые файлы уже находятся в кэше устройства.
Где задействуется кэш: браузер, сервер, устройство
Браузеры хранят веб-содержимое в выделенной папке на жестком диске юзера. Картинки, видеоролики, таблицы стилей, JavaScript-файлы попадают в хранилище автоматически при изучении веб-страниц. Каждый браузер регулирует индивидуальным кэшем автономно от других программ.
Хранилища используют кеширование для снижения нагрузки на базы данных. Подготовленные HTML-страницы фиксируются в памяти вместо формирования при любом обращении. Промежуточные прокси-серверы сохраняют востребованный содержимое, делясь его между юзерами. Сети передачи содержимого помещают копии файлов в различных территориальных местах.
Процессоры имеют интегрированные уровни кэша для команд и сведений. L1-кэш располагается непосредственно в ядре и предоставляет быстрый доступ. L2 и L3 уровни имеют расширенный объем, но действуют медленнее. Иерархическая организация оптимизирует равновесие между быстродействием и емкостью хранилища drgn.
Операционные системы кэшируют файлы и библиотеки в оперативной памяти. Часто используемые приложения загружаются быстрее благодаря заблаговременному размещению элементов. Портативные устройства сохраняют данные программ локально, обеспечивая работу при отсутствии связи к сети.
Что происходит при обновлении информации
При актуализации сведений на сервере образуется конфликт между актуальной версией и кэшированной копией. Система обязана выявить, какая информация устарела и требует смены. Браузер проверяет штампы времени файлов и сравнивает их с сохраненными редакциями.
Серверы задействуют выделенные заголовки для управления механизмом обновления. Настройки задают период актуальности кэшированного содержимого и правила его применения. Когда период существования дубликата завершается, браузер посылает запрос для контроля релевантности казино онлайн через инструмент проверки.
Процесс согласования включает несколько этапов:
- Верификация периода валидности сохраненных файлов по временным штампам
- Отсылка условного обращения на хранилище для сопоставления редакций
- Получение свежего контента при выявлении изменений
- Замена старых дубликатов актуальными информацией в хранилище
Стратегии обновления варьируются в зависимости от категории контента. Постоянные элементы могут содержаться длительное время без контроля. Изменяемые страницы нуждаются постоянной проверки. Создатели настраивают политики кеширования индивидуально для каждого категории файлов.
Почему временами кэш создает ошибки показа
Ошибки отображения появляются из-за использования неактуальных редакций файлов. Браузер скачивает сохраненные копии вместо актуального содержимого с сервера. Клиент наблюдает прежний дизайн страницы, нерабочие функции или некорректное позиционирование компонентов.
Конфликт редакций возникает при актуализации ресурса программистами. Свежие стили и сценарии несовместимы со прежними HTML-шаблонами из кэша. Страница драгон мани составляется из элементов разных поколений, что влечет к визуальным дефектам через комбинирование несогласованных элементов.
Искажение сохраненных информации провоцирует неполадки в работе программ. Файлы могут быть зафиксированы не не полностью из-за разрыва соединения или ошибок накопителя. Браузер пытается использовать испорченные копии, что ведет к отсутствию картинок или некорректной разметке.
Неправильные параметры срока валидности кэша порождают трудности синхронизации. Хранилище указывает чрезмерно продолжительный срок хранения для изменяемого содержимого. Юзер продолжает замечать устаревшую сведения даже после размещения правок. Браузер не верифицирует релевантность данных до окончания определенного срока.
Как стирается и актуализируется кэш
Самостоятельное удаление совершается по достижении лимита дискового объема. Браузер стирает старые файлы по алгоритму замещения, освобождая пространство для актуальных информации. Система анализирует частоту обращений к копиям и стирает наименее востребованные элементы.
Мануальная очистка осуществляется через конфигурации браузера или приложения. Юзер определяет интервал удаления информации и виды файлов для удаления. Операция удаляет все сохраненные копии, заставляя систему скачивать содержимое повторно через казино онлайн повторное запрос к серверам.
Жесткое обновление страницы обеспечивает скачать актуальную версию без тотального стирания кэша. Комбинация клавиш обходит локальное хранилище и запрашивает все элементы с хранилища. Браузер подменяет неактуальные дубликаты свежими файлами.
Автоматизированное управление кэшем выполняется через выделенные инструменты разработчика. Расширения браузера автоматизируют процесс очистки по графику. Серверные настройки регулируют политику обновления через заголовки ответов, задавая период жизни любого вида материала и условия валидации информации.
Польза кеширования для быстродействия и нагрузки
Кеширование существенно сокращает время реакции веб-ресурсов и приложений. Клиент получает доступ к контенту за доли секунды вместо ожидания скачивания с дистанционного хранилища. Быстрое открытие страниц повышает впечатление платформы и повышает лояльность пользователей.
Сокращение нагрузки на серверную структуру позволяет обрабатывать больше клиентов одновременно. Веб-ресурсы экономят вычислительные ресурсы и пропускную способность каналов коммуникации. Разделение статического материала через кэш освобождает ресурсы для обработки динамических запросов через оптимизацию организации системы drgn.
Сокращение трафика становится критичной для мобильных устройств с лимитированными тарифами. Повторные визиты на ресурсы не тратят мегабайты из пакета клиента. Программы скачивают лишь измененные данные, сокращая объем отправляемой информации.
Надежность функционирования повышается благодаря локальным дубликатам сведений. Кратковременные сбои подключения не перекрывают доступ к предварительно полученному контенту. Клиент продолжает функционировать с приложением даже при нестабильном подключении, а система согласовывает модификации после возобновления соединения.